What Makes a Faceless Niche Worth Starting

A good faceless niche has three things: steady demand, content you can produce without showing your face, and enough depth to make hundreds of videos. Chasing a niche only because it has high ad rates is a trap if you cannot sustain the output. Pick something you can keep making for a year.

The Strongest Faceless Niches Right Now

  • Educational explainers: science, history, space, psychology. Evergreen demand, easy to script, strong watch time.
  • True crime and mystery: high retention, loyal audiences, works entirely with voiceover and visuals.
  • Finance and money: high RPM, steady demand, broad subtopics from budgeting to investing basics.
  • Tech and AI news: fast-moving, repeat viewership, endless material.
  • Story and "what if" scenarios: immersive second-person storytelling that holds attention.
  • Motivation and self-improvement: simple production, broad appeal.
  • High RPM vs High Retention

    Some niches pay more per view, like finance, tech, and business, but they are competitive. Others are easier to grow and hold attention, like stories, history, and true crime, but pay less per view. For a new channel, the smart play is to grow on a high-retention niche first, then bend toward a higher-value audience once you have momentum.

    How to Pick the One

    Score each candidate on three questions. Can you make 100 videos in it without burning out? Is there proven demand, which you can check by searching the topics and looking at view counts on small channels? Can you bring an angle that is not already saturated? The niche that scores highest on all three is your answer, not the one with the highest ad rate.

    Find the Angle Competitors Miss

    The biggest mistake is entering a niche head-on against established channels. Instead, look for crossover angles: history for finance viewers, psychology for true-crime fans.     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the most profitable faceless niche?

    Finance, business, and tech tend to have the highest ad rates, but profit also depends on retention and how consistently you publish. A high-retention niche you can sustain often beats a high-RPM niche you abandon.

    Which faceless niche is easiest to start?

    Educational explainers, history, and story-based channels are among the easiest, because they rely on research, a script, and stock or simple visuals.

    Do faceless niches still work in 2026?

    Yes. Faceless channels keep growing across education, true crime, finance, and storytelling. The bar is quality scripting, not whether a niche looks saturated.
